How do you find a really good financial adviser?

First, I would stick to a national name to be safe. Beyond that, it's a matter of who fits your personality and style of investing. Some of the larger firms are trying to focus only on the wealthy (accounts of over $1million), so keep that in mind. Make appointments a 3-4 firms and interview a few different advisors. Make sure they have a wide offering of solutions, i.e. stocks, bonds, CDs, mutual funds, privately managed accounts, fee-based as well as commission based options, etc. If they start off by pitching you a single product that can meet all you investment needs, look elsewhere.

take the time to look at different companies fee structures, as some companies will nickel & dime you to death. The company you work with should also have a good reputation, and not have a bunch of class action suits from their shareholders. Beware of companies who only try to sell you their preferred mutual funds. You need a broker that is able to have enough time to spend with you one and one, at least every few months.
